Friend has a Winchester 90 pump 22short take down rimfire rifle he asked me to help sell. Seems like values are all over the place and I am not super familiar with these gun.

Gun is in good condition, bluing in good shape except for a few warm areas, functions well, and wood doesn’t have Chips/cracks. Serial number 390XXX. Any one familiar with these 22 rifles and rough range of value on it?

Several pictures of both sides, the bottom, and the top of the full length of the rifle, along with closeups of the most worn spots and closeups of any factory stamps would really be a baseline for giving a proper estimate.

I’ll pm you my cell and he/you can forward pics to it if you’d like. I’ll be able to give you a “what’s it worth”, a “what range you should expect to get depending on patience and effort” and a “”sell it now” figure on it.

It’s not uncommon for the notes to be like a sewer pipe on these, for barrels to be replacements, and for the front and rear half of the rifle to not match (serial numbers). Sights may be swapped, etc., etc..

Very true. Looking at closed auction prices will give you a good idea. Many of these were used as gallery guns and the bores are ruined which of course affects value. I see the 22 shorts is "decent" condition sell for $400 to $500 normally. Nice ones in original condition with excellent bores can bring several hundred dollars more.
